Automatically set Rational RequisitePro working directory

This feature allows a Microsoft Windows® Server administrator to automatically set a "working directory" for all Rational RequisitePro client for Windows (Rational RequisitePro) users working on the server machine. As a result users will not be prompted to manually select a "working directory".

To enable this feature you need to set the "working directory" path for all users working on the server.

This task requires you to have Microsoft Windows Server administrator rights.

Open the Window Registry Editor and navigate to one of the following registry paths:


On a 32-bit version of Windows: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Rational Software\RequisitePro

On a 64-bit version of Windows: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Rational Software\RequisitePro

Create a string value named 'RqWorkspaceAutomatic'.
Set the value to the file system path of the desired working directory for all users on the server.
RqWorkspaceAutomatic = C:\path_to_RequisitePro_working_directory

Note that this directory path needs to be accessible for all users and they need to have read/write permission. If these conditions are not met the directory path will not be applied and the user will be asked to select a "working directory" manually.
